Why Buy a Pram Pushchair 2 in 1?
Modern 2In1 pram prams allow you to adapt them from the bassinet (suitable from birth) to a pushchair seat as your baby grows. They are durable and flexible to ensure your child is comfortable on the journey whether it's on urban streets to country paths.
Some pushchairs and prams fold down smaller, which is beneficial if you use public transportation or your home has a limited storage space. They are also easier to move.

There are a variety of baby prams to choose from and you need to pick one that best suits your family. If you take public transport, choose a stroller rocker 2 in 1 that is light like the Maclaren Techno. It is easy to lift on and off trains and small enough to carry on your shoulders if you meet a stroppy driver. If you walk a lot, consider something with a bit more suspension (Silver Cross Sleepover or M&P Ultima type), which are comfortable to drive but can be heavy to fold and might not fit in a small boot. There are lightweight pramettes like the M&P Babystyle Encore and Silver Cross 3D which are easier to sling. They are usually part of a system that allows you to travel with your baby. However they aren't ideal for long walks as they do not recline.
Travel systems are great for parents who are tired, as they allow you to use the same pram from the newborn days right through to the time they turn toddlers and into preschool. They are a cost-effective choice that lets you avoid purchasing multiple pushchairs and prams as your child grows.

Convenient on-the-go mobility
If you use public transport frequently, you'll require a lightweight item that's easy to hoist on and off buses and trains but won't be able to fill your taxi or hire car boots. A genuine pram (Silver Cross type spring ones that Mary Poppins would be proud of) could be ideal for long walks, however it can be heavy to fold up and can be awkward to lift off and onto the train. A pramette can be a great alternative. They're still comfortable and bouncy but they are much easier to fold.

Comfortable carrycot mode
As part of the travel system a 2 in 1 prams in 1 pram pushchair includes a comfortable carrycot that can be used from birth up to 6 months. This means you don't have to buy a separate carrycot that is only suitable for a short period of time and ensures your baby is always sitting comfortably in the most ergonomic position for their development.
You should also consider whether you require a pushchair that converts into a toddler's seat, and vice versa. This lets your child remain in the carrycot until they are ready to transition to a booster. It also helps to make them feel more comfortable when travelling.
If you opt for a pushchair that has an integrated carrycot, make sure to go over all the details to ensure that it can satisfy the needs of your whole family. Make sure the carrycot fits snugly and securely, and that it reclines completely flat. This is the recommended position for babies sleeping. As a standard, a water-proof mattress protector, fitted moses or pram apron is included. They are ideal to keep the carrycot clean and free of crumbs as well as spills.
The Kiddicare Cloud, for example provides a comfortable carrycot option that's suitable for babies from birth and can be converted into a toddler's seat by flipping up the footrest. In the carrycot with a parent facing it is simple to monitor your newborn. They are comforted by familiar faces in their first months.

Adaptive pushchair mode
The pushchair pushchair 2-in-1 adapts to the changing requirements of your family. It can be converted to a pushchair once your baby is ready for exploring and sitting up. This flexibility allows you to save money as you don't have to buy additional items as your child grows.
Most 2-in-1 strollers have the ability to fold down in a compact manner, making it simple to handle in bustling environments. There are models that have a handbrake that is simple to use and lets you control the pushchair while you put your child in or out of the seat.
Many pushchairs also have a large shopping basket, making them perfect for day trips and shopping trips. Some pushchairs come with a lockable front pivot function to make it easier to maneuver. Certain models include a footmuff which can be used in colder weather and others are compatible with car seats.
If you are buying a pushchair or pram, be sure to check the size of the basket and if it comes with a console for parents. A parent console can be used to store a drink bottle, keys or phone. It can also shield your child from the sun and wind.
Check if the seat has an adjustable recline and whether you can turn it into an upright position. A reclined seat is important because it allows your baby to sleep comfortably even when they are moving.
It's important to determine if the pushchair's fabrics can be machine washed, or at least spot cleaned using water and soap solution. This will make cleaning much easier and prevent stains from spills or food.
The wheels can be used on a range of surfaces including pavements and rough terrain. The best pushchair tires are made of maintenance-free gel. This means that you won't run into flat tire.
If the seat is reversible you can flip it around when your child is old enough to stand and explore the world. It is also important to know whether the chassis is equipped with suspension and if it's adjustable.
